He is also a co-founder of Columbia University's eLab, a fellowship for global entrepreneurs in edtech/workforce. Since 2019, he is an Adjunct Professor at Columbia University's School of International and Public Affairs, SIPA, teaching the course Scaling Up in Hard Places: How Entrepreneurs Grow Outside of Silicon Valley. Prior to this, as president of Endeavor, he helped the organization expand to 30+ countries, launch Endeavor Catalyst, Endeavor Insight, Open, Outliers, and revamp the experience for entrepreneurs, mentors, and the global team.He is the co-founder of Collective Academy, a top higher-ed school in Mexico, and an advisor to EByC.
